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_033222.5(PSIP1):c.348T>G(p.Ser116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000137 in 1,460,216 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
PSIP1 (HGNC:9527): (PC4 and SRSF1 interacting protein 1) Enables DNA-binding transcription factor binding activity; chromatin binding activity; and transcription coactivator activity. Involved in mRNA 5'-splice site recognition and positive regulation of transcription by RNA polymerase II. Located in heterochromatin; nuclear periphery; and nucleoplasm.
